Bringing this forward, now that Northwest has joined the gaggle . . .
Northwest also says it will begin charging $15 for the first checked bag, matching a fee added by other carriers this year. And the airline says it will begin charging a fee for frequent-flier award tickets from $25 for domestic tickets to $100 for flights to Asia.
